Ama Dablam Team Reaches Namche

April 18, 2012 IMG Ama Dablam leader Liam O’Sullivan reports that the team has now reached Namche, and that everything is going well for them.  They will take several days in Namche, for acclimatization, before heading on up the valley. Annapurna 4 Team Meets Liz Hawley, Hits The Road

April 11, 2012 IMG leaders Eben Reckord and Emily Johnston report that the A4 team is now on their way to Besisahar.  Yesterday the team had the chance to meet Liz Hawley in person.  Liz is the original Himalayan historian.
